			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Alot like our time in KL the journey to Penang didn&#8217;t go quite to plan. We arrived early at the already bustling bus station and bought some supplies for our journey, we made our way through the crowds and choking smoke down to the bus stops to await our &#8216;luxury&#8217; coach. We waited and waited and eventually when two coaches pulled into our stop we breathed a deep sigh of relief and picked up our bulging bags (thanks to Times Square). . . those coaches weren&#8217;t ours and whats more we finally translated that ours wasn&#8217;t coming. </p>
<p>During the waiting we had met a great Aussie woman and when this independent traveller heard that it wasn&#8217;t coming she took the bull by the horns and led me upstairs leaving Cliff to look after the baggage. I then found myself stood alone in front of what I think was the desk where we bought our ticket with large Malaysian women surrounding me shouting furiously in a language I couldn&#8217;t understand, without a clue what was going on I stood there dumbstruck realising that this was surely part of backpacking but not really knowing what to do, then through the crowd I heard the voice of our new found Aussie friend and before I knew it I had my money back and the next second parted with it again for a ticket on another coach due in 10 minutes. </p>
<p>Making our way to our new coach she casually said &#8221; this is reminds me of the time I got stranded on top of a mountain in Vietnam without any money&#8221; I didn&#8217;t think it was quite like that but it had certainly been an experience. So the coach was packed like sardines in a tin, but in some kind of exotic spicy sauce and the journey was long but we left KL looking forward to the next step of our journey.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The simplest way to describe KL is to divide it down into three sections 1) the weather 2) Times Square and 3) Outside Times Square</p>
<p>Hot and humid doesn&#8217;t even start to describe what the weather was like in Kuala Lumpar for our time there, to say when you left the air conditioned comfort of the hostel and stepped outside that the air hit you like a sauna is an understatement. And being British and not use to that climate to start with we didn&#8217;t fair too well and to say we got use to it wouldn&#8217;t really be true. The intensity of the heat and dryness of the air leads me nicely onto section two. . . Times Square.</p>
<p>Picture a huge glass shining skyscraper beautifully modern and clean, rising up into the clear blue sky above, surrounding this serenity is a world of complete contrast. The heat, chaos and choking smoke engulf the city and lining the litter covered streets that screech with the sound of swerving scooters are rows of dilapadated terrace houses littered with ferrel cats and dogs. With dark rotting interiors and children&#8217;s faces emptily peering out through the glassless windows you feel with a sudden pang the inequality that KL endures.</p>
<p>The aforementioned structure of modernism is Times Square, the biggest shopping mall in Malaysia. With uncountable floors, 2 food courts, a cinema, bowling alley and indoor theme park it certainly is a shopping mall that has it all! Yes. . . I did say indoor theme park . . on about the 10th floor of this monster of consumerism you&#8217;ll find a full sized roller coaster thundering its way amongst the shoe shops and restaurants, whilst browsing the aisles of the pharmacy for yet another mosquitoe bite cream it is somewhat of a surreal experience to hear the screams of thrilled riders on the roller coaster situated just above and left a bit of the hair care aisle.</p>
<p>We found ourselves spending a fair bit of time at Times Square partly as a cool retreat from the heat but also as a safe bet when it came to food. . .by this stage we still hadn&#8217;t taken the daunting leap into buying from hawker stalls mainly because they sold food that looked like it didn&#8217;t really belong in this universe. Malaysian food, we discovered very quickly, contains a large amount of chilli, due to mine and Clifford&#8217;s intolerance to spicy food this became a daily challenge to find somewhere that didnt put chilli in everything including their mango salad. </p>
<p>Aside from the world wide cuisines served in Times Square it also allowed me to indulge in my favourite pastime, no difficulty in guessing what it is, shopping! From clothes emporiums to electronic superstores and endless quirky little shops selling Malaysian bizzares, and the cool temperature meaning Clifford didn&#8217;t mind the wandering around, I was in my element. </p>
<p>After our adrenalin packed day at Dreamworld in Oz we decided not to visit the themepark in the shopping centre however did indulge in a couple of games of bowling. . . . don&#8217;t tell him I told you, but I did whip his ass! So I think that kind of sums up Times Square. . . now for KL outside of the shopping mall that turned out to be more than just a shopping mall.</p>
<p>So on one fateful day we took the leap and ventured outside of Times Square and what a day it turned out to be! We needed to go to the bus station to book our onward journey to Penang and the only way to get there was to walk, so we dressed in as little clothing as possible and set out. Kuala Lumpar is a pedestrians nightmare, the city is built for traffic and traffic alone, amongst the smut and smog we walked down a long main road in the baking early morning sun past strange smells and even stranger sights including a strangely large amount of bottles of wee thrown from the windows of parked coaches and buses, this was our sign that we had reached the bus station. The building was dark and hot and absolutely packed with people, a din of foreign shouts filled the air as you got shunted from every direction, so eventually we found a vendor and bought what we hoped was a coach ticket for the next morning, having fought our way out of the station but into the burning sun we decided to push on and head across the river to KL bird park and orchid garden.</p>
<p>This plan stumble at the first hurdle, from the map the route looked easy, left out of the station straight across the main bridge, take a right and follow the road around to the garden and park complex. So the first bridge turned out to be for vehicles only with no pavement, we needed to cross and walk further down the river to find another bridge however crossing turned out to be impossible with the traffic moving at a great speed with no kind of logical order to who went when and in which direction and as people fell off their scooters in the middle of the road narrowly avoiding death and then leaped back on as if this was a daily occurance we decided that maybe we shouldnt cross just there. What followed was a lot of wandering, a lot of sweating and long detours, we did pass some beautiful buildings but their wonder paled in comparison to the heat and frustration! We walked via Chinatown and as they were setting up th stalls for a days business I managed to get a great deal on a fake Rolex for my brother. Eventually having passed a family of monkeys playing on the pavement which ordinarily would have warranted a few photos but on this occasion somehow didn&#8217;t we found ourselves at the bird park. The largest covered avairy in the world housed a vast array of exotic birds including the rather stern looking Hornbill, tropical parrots and stunning fuscia and black flamingos, we strolled around and consumed about 4 bottles of water eventually the heat got too much and we took a sticky taxi ride back to the safety of Times Square.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We were ejected suddenly from the coach by a driver that didn&#8217;t speak english in the middle Kuala Lumpur city, unfortunately at this point we didn&#8217;t have any Malaysian Ringit so struggling at the side of a motorway with our increasingly swelling backpacks while I was riffling through my hoards of leaflets and scraps of paper for the print out of where we were suppose to be going and how to get there, a passing taxi driver noticing an easy picking when he saw one stopped and agreed to take us to an ATM before the hostel. The drive seemed to take a while since it turned out we were just round the corner from where we needed to be and cost us 15 ringit approx 2 pounds, luckily we weren&#8217;t too riped off as previous tourists has paid 100 ringit for the same journey!</p>
<p>Equator hostel, is a large brightly painted converted house set over three floors, our room was at the top of the long concrete staircase and down an outdoor corridor/balcony. Simply decorated with a large double bed, lockers and air con, further down the corridor were the showers and toilets, toilets where you can&#8217;t put the loo roll down the loo but instead you put it in a bin. . . apparently that is quite common in malaysia but certainly took a bit of getting use to as did being watched by a couple of geckos whilst you take a shower.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>From Singapore we had been advised to travel by luxury coach instead of flying as it is cheaper and of course you get to see the changes in the country as you go. So we booked a super VIP trip for roughly 7 pound each, and super VIP certainly lived up to its name, the seats came with a remote that electronically reclined, raised the leg rest and produced a foot stall from the seat in front, a tv screen swung round to the front of each seat and it didn&#8217;t matter that you forgot your headphones as there were built in speakers in the headrests. This was coaching luxury the like of which I had never seen before and that 5 hour journey flew by ( apart from the two customs stops to leave singapore and enter malaysia)</p>
<p>Ok, I may have exagerated the luxury slightly, although I am sure when the coach came off the production line it was perfect, however a few years down the line the arm rest was broken, the speakers were fuzzy, the screens werent exactly clear and it all smelt a little odd, but for 7 pound each we couldn&#8217;t complain!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>After Little India which turned out to be big on impact we took the underground (alot cleaner and more efficient than London) to the centre of Singapore to see how the modern day inhabitants live and it turns out. . . they like to shop! But first we needed some fuel, after deciding that I couldnt yet stomach the food from the stalls in the older parts of the city we headed for a food court in one of the many huge shopping malls that lined the large tree shaded pavements, we ordered the first thing on the menu at a place that looked like it serves breakfast and waited to see what we got. . . . this is where we discovered the sheer delight that is Kaya <img src='http://s0.wp.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/>  Between two bits of griddle heated toast was spread this green cloudy jam topped with a slab of butter and closed up, it tastes awesome. Kaya is made from coconut milk, egg, sugar and pandana leaves and is very traditional in Singapore, so with melted butter dripping down our chins and satisfied looks on our faces we wandered lesuirely round the air conditioned shopping malls comparing prices to at home and then finally had to battle the heat to get to the bus station to buy our tickets to get us to Kuala Lumpur the following day, returned to the haven of our hostel and watched bizzare television with  purring cat by our side.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#8217;ll never forget that ride in the back of the taxi, as the darkness set in and the skyscrapers rose up and the chrome and glass closed in around us this was a far cry from the wide open spaces of the Oz coastline, as we drew near to our location the bright lights of chinese and malaysian restaurants took me by surprise no longer could we take for granted being able to read directions and signs or speak english to everyone without the fear of not being understood, I looked around and understood nothing.</p>
<p>Inside our Hostel at One Florence Close was like a peaceful oasis, although just the other side of the front door was a sticky bustle of stalls and shops and a buzz of unfamiliar words, sounds and smells. Our room was minimal and chic with a double matress on the floor, a small table with a TV and the undeniably important aircon machine, the rest of the hostel comprised an IKEA furnished open plan kitchen and living space with free internet access and travel guides and leaflets and an amazing set of showers. You couldnt have asked for more after a hot and humid day out in the city to come back and stand under a downpour of cool clean water.</p>
<p>My favourite feature of Florence coast were their two pet Persian cats, Pepper and Romeo. They made themselves at home wherever they fancied whether it was on your bed whilst you were trying to get in it or on the sofa you were just about to slump onto, both loving a great deal of attention and in catlike tradition whenever you realised you couldnt spend the whole of your time here with the cats and stopped fussing them they would look you at you with those big beautiful eyes as if to say &#8220;just another 5 minutes&#8221; and you&#8217;d forget all about that big wide world out there! They certainly made it feel like a home from home!</p>
<p>Away from the cats and into the heat, due to the delay of the flight we only had one full day to see SIngapore (we tried to extend our stay but they were fully booked) and feeling a little daring we headed straight for Little India and dived head first into the cultural hub of the city. They say to expect a culture shock when you arrive somewhere like this, somehow it was so exactly how you imagine it, it was all a little surreal. . . small brightly coloured terrace houses deserted and derelict, shops selling bizzare foods in colours that surely cant be natural, stalls displaying glistening golden trinkets and floral wreaths for religious offerings. Bright yellow taxis honking away seeming to have no sense of road safety or even what side of the road they should be on or infact the difference between the road and the pavement, scooters weaving their way through leaving in their wake even more vehicle confusion. Little old ladies making their way to temples weighed down with offerings for their gods. People shouting from shops, enticing you in with offers you didnt understand. An overwhelming fusion of different smells from spice shops, restaurants and open drains. The most stunning architectural temples rising serenly out of all the mayhem, covered almost completely with sculptures of gods in dazzling colours with swarms of people coming and going all with the same purpose. And somehow in all of this nobody but us seemed to realise how bloody hot it was!</p>
<p>We decided to swallow our nerves and enter one of the temples, visitors are accepted aslong as shoes are removed and respect is shown, we added our flip flops to the mounting pile outside and as we walked up the steps I already felt this wasnt qute right as I seemed to get in the way of the first religious ritual of kissing the top step and ringing a bell, once inside you cannot deny how incredible it is surrounded by small highly decorated booths with monks praying in and followers lining up to have their gifts taken to the main shrine in a complicated ceremony which involved a robed man adorning the offering onto a large scultpure, chanting and lighting candles then splashing water and then returning to repeat the process again. Taken aback with everything that was going on we stood and watched for a few mintues, we knew it was fine for us to be there but somehow it just didnt feel right, these people were faithfully fulfilling their religious beliefs and carrying out their ago old ceremonies this wasn&#8217;t a tourist attraction to be gawped at by westerners. We left, honoured we had seen it but agreeing that we wouldn&#8217;t intrude again.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>From Cairns we boarded our flight with a mix of nerves and anticipation, we didn&#8217;t want to leave Australia having had the most amazing 7 weeks of our lives, we knew Singapore was going to be a completely different world and tried to prepare ourselves for the humidity!</p>
<p>As we boarded our flight we discovered that it flys to Darwin first and picks up some more people before heading off into the unknown, I wont go into too much detail here but basically as we were coming into land in Darwin and I was starring out the window amazed at the scenery of yet another part of Australia I suddenly felt a peircing pain through my head, then the pressure in my head built till I could hardly stand it any more. Having stumbled off the plane, I sat shaking for what felt like an eternity whilst Cliff tried to find some help, the next hour seems a little like a blurr it involved a wheelchair, some paperwork, immigration stamps, more paperwork and then an ambulance. I was given some stick thing to breath in, it was suppose to taste like tutti frutti but believe me it really didn&#8217;t, all the normal tests were done and the next thing I knew I was sat in a cubical at Darwin Hospital with Cliff by my side.</p>
<p>What followed were alot of different pain killers, about three different doctors and talk of a bleed on my brain. . . . . &#8220;we may need to put a needle in the base of you spine and draw off some liquid to test&#8221;  a needle. . . . . . . in my spine! After about 6 hours and having been moved out into the corridor I had a CAT scan, it was kind of like a UFO circling round your head whilst the aliens searched for proof of life. . . .well luckily for me there was life and no blood.</p>
<p>This is where the saga should have ended, but with the pain still not subsiding and whilst I waited for the CAT scan results they gave me one last painkiller which made me violently sick, for about 5 hours. They gave me something to calm my stomach. . . I was sick. They gave me something to stop me being sick. . . .I was sick. In the end they gave me an injection and all I wanted to do was leave that hospital corridor and go to bed, after turning down a drip we left and found our way to a Hotel where I was sick and then collapsed onto the bed and slept until morning. Nobody knows what Cliff did in this Hotel room whilst I was asleep I have a feeling it involved a bubble bath and a mini bar though!</p>
<p>Oh yeh I forgot to mention what was actually wrong with me, it&#8217;s a bit of a let down after all that but thankfully it was just my sinuses, I had air trapped above my eye and it was trying to expand in a cavity of bone causing the pain. ( I shall just write here that the doctors and nurses in Darwin hospital were amazing, Cliff reckoned it was because they didn&#8217;t want a dead British traveller on their hands. . .very reassuring)</p>
<p>The next day feeling weak and like there was a large furry creature living in my throat we made our way back to the airport, after having run into someone I knew from uni and contacting the hospital to get clearance for me to fly (didn&#8217;t they understand it was just my sinuses) we boarded our flight to Singapore with even more nerves and a whole heap of aprehension. . . thankfully this flight was uneventful.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I dont quite know how I am gonna manage to put the experiences of this day into words but i&#8217;ll give it a go and start at the beginning.</p>
<p>Visiting the Great Barrier Reef was always a must do day trip in Australia, and we had both been getting increasingly excited about it as we made our way up the coast, along with that excitement came a considerable amount of apprehension, neither of us had snorkelled before and certainly not in the middle of the sea. Also there was the very small issue that when I left the UK I couldn&#8217;t really swim, just kind of thrash around like a fish out of water, since we had been on our big adventure Clifford had been patiently teaching me to calmly front crawl it wasn&#8217;t the easiest task but through his patience and encouragement I was ready to enter the olympics 2012 (well I thought so anyway)</p>
<p>Deciding which part of The Great Barrier Reef to visit was quite difficult there are about 7 key spots on the coast where you can take day trips from and everyone we spoke to advised a different one but in the end after a lot of research and deliberation we had decided to go from Airlie Beach, and what a great decision!</p>
<p>The day started very early, we were picked up from our holiday park and taken to the harbour and our hi speed vessel that would take us out to our pontoon. The speedy journey took about 2 hours travelling through the Whitsunday Islands that had all the beauty and familiarity of Fiji islands, travelling at this speed did mean that on the open deck the wind was strong and rather cold however having been told we may spot Whales on their migration Clifford insisted that we endured the icy blasts for the entire journey. . . .  we didn&#8217;t see any Whales.</p>
